Abstract :
The paper deals with an image processing system for visual inspection of ceramic tiles aimed at automated surface quality analysis. Such a system is currently under development within a project devoted to defining and implementing an advanced equipment for high-resolution color-image acquisition, based on a newly developed sensor, implementing an appropriate image analysis algorithm for color measurement, texture characterization, and defect detection in ceramic tiles, and integrating them into an automated inspection system. Results show that good performances in defects detection can be obtained by using a set of adaptive rank-order filters driven by some local features, such as anisotropy or local business, even when textured tiles are concerned
